Method
Citrus & Fruit
Segment citrus
Using a sharp knife, trim the top and bottom off the navel oranges, blood orange and grapefruit so they sit flat. Cut away the peel and pith in vertical strips following the curve of each fruit. Working over a bowl to catch juices, slice between membranes to free segments (supremes). Reserve any juice and membranes in the bowl for the dressing (you should have about 2 tablespoons juice).
Prepare additional fruit
Peel and dice the mango into 1/2-inch cubes. Hull and quarter the strawberries. If using pomegranate arils, remove them from the fruit or use pre-peeled arils.
Place the citrus segments, mango pieces and strawberries in a shallow bowl and gently toss to combine. Set aside while you prepare greens and dressing so flavors mingle (5–10 minutes).
Herbs & Greens
Wash and thoroughly dry the baby arugula or mixed greens. Transfer to a large salad bowl or spread on a serving platter. Roughly tear the mint leaves and cilantro (if using) and sprinkle over the greens.
Dressing
Combine dressing ingredients: in a small jar or bowl add the reserved citrus juice (about 2 tbsp), lemon juice, orange juice (if reserved juice is less than 2 tbsp add fresh), honey, Dijon mustard, lemon zest, salt and pepper. Whisk until honey and mustard are fully incorporated.
Crunch & Finish
Dress and assemble: Drizzle about half the dressing over the greens and gently toss to coat. Arrange the citrus and mixed fruit over the dressed greens. Sprinkle toasted almonds, crumbled feta or goat cheese and pomegranate arils evenly over the top. Drizzle any remaining dressing over the assembled salad.
Finish and serve: Lightly sprinkle flaky sea salt and a grind of black pepper over the salad. Serve immediately so citrus texture remains bright.
